Facilities Custodian

Cardiovascular Research FoundationOrangeburg, NY
Onsite

About The Position

Under general supervision, the Facilities Custodian is responsible for cleaning the facility and laboratory areas and assisting in maintaining day-to-day operations of equipment and the facility, as required to keep the facility operating in a safe, compliant and orderly state. This role requires working full time on-site at the Skirball Center for Innovation based in Orangeburg, New York.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for cleaning the facility and lab areas, including polishing, dusting, mopping, vacuuming, scrubbing and collecting trash from office and lab areas.
  • May perform work within multiple maintenance trades (carpentry, painting, electrical, plumbing and mechanical repair).
  • Assists in maintaining day-to-day facility infrastructure, fixing walls, toilets, plumbing, lighting, furniture, equipment, etc.
  • Maintains loading dock.
  • Receives parcels, gases, and chemicals.
  • Assists with escorting contractors and vendors within the facility.
  • Assists in performing routine maintenance tasks to ensure continued safe and compliant state of facility and equipment.
  • Assures standard operating procedures are followed.
  • Maintains cleanliness of conference rooms, kitchens, and bathrooms.
  • Assists with office and furniture moves.
  • May be required to perform sanitization and basic husbandry (cleaning, feeding) in the vivarium.
